U.S. patent number D468,199 [Application Number D/152,157] was granted by the patent office on 2003-01-07 for transdermal patch container. This patent grant is currently assigned to Ortho-McNeil Pharmaceutical, Inc.. Invention is credited to Martha Davis, Lawrence E. Lambelet, Jr..
